在一列所有值的开头添加“ 0”

时间:2019-02-28 11:08:40

标签: mysql sql mysql-workbench

我在这里有这张桌子:

enter image description here

在列[E]内,我需要为该列内的所有值添加“ 0” 像这样:

enter image description here

我将如何编写查询?

此外,在那之后,我需要将列[E][F]合并在一起,然后将其替换为列[E]。但是我会发现的。 列类型为VARCHAR,并使用SQLWorkbench

1 个答案:

答案 0 :(得分:0)

您可以进行简单的更新:

UPDATE yourTable
SET E = CONCAT('0', E);

但是,如果前导零实际上只是表示要求,那么您可能想要进行此更新。相反,可以创建视图或仅在表示层中对其进行处理。